Unitarian Universalist Association Conferences

Past National Conferences for Large Congregations

The conferences for large Unitarian Universalist congregations are held triennially.

The Seventh National Conference for Large Congregations, "From Perspiration to Inspiration: Spiritually Grounded Leadership for Large Congregations," was held Thursday - Sunday, March 13 - 16, 2008, in Louisville, Kentucky.

Large Churches face unique challenges in realizing their potential for growth, health, and spiritual vitality. The Sixth Continental Conference for Large Churches, "Congregations In Good Company," was held February 17 - 20, 2005, in Boston, Massachusetts.

"Changing Congregations, Changing Cultures" was the theme of The Fifth Continental Conference for Large Churches.  It was held November 1 - 4, 2001, in Portland, Oregon.
